inti & chaska is a Restaurant in Eixample, Barcelona, Spain. It stays open late, until 23:00. Also offers outdoor seating, table reservations, delivery, takeaway. Cuisine: Peruvian. For a quieter visit, come by on a Tuesday. Price range: budget-friendly. Rated 4.6★ from 1325 reviews, it is among the highest-rated spots in Barcelona.

Javier Arribas★★★★★As a Peruvian, I believe this is the best ceviche there is. It truly tastes like Peru. Price is nice and food portions are big, so it’s definitely worth it.
Ivan Titkov★★★★★Great combination of good food, fast and friendly service and smiles around. 1. We ordered business lunch and got 3 amazing plates 2. Ceviche fresh, balanced acidity and spices with proper corn seeds 3. Pollo con arroz - full leg of chicken with herby rice. 4. Had to skip one dessert (portions are big), but the one we took was amazing This all was for 15 pp plus $2 extra for ceviche Strongly recommended
Carlos Alvarado★★★★★Was looking for delicious Peruvian food and found it by luck! We had the Ceviche Classico and Lomo Saltado and they were both so rich and delicious. Prices are on the higher side but definitely worth it. Thank you to Alexander for the great service. Can’t wait to come back!
Duc Tran★★★★★Such great Peruvian food with really nice flavors and good company. My Peruvian friend also said the ceviche here is authentic, so I trust him. Definitely recommend!
